You have asked me to provide a certified copy of the Court of Protection Order document. Who can certify documents for me?

The following people can certify a Court of Protection Order document:

  • A solicitor
  • Post Office – a fee may be charged for using this service
  • Accountants with a current practising membership, registered with ICAEW, ICAS, CAI, ACCA, CIPFA or CIMA
  • A person authorised to carry out notarial activities
  • Bank staff (must include branch stamp)

Certifiers must clearly write that they have seen the original document. They must also include their full name, profession, business address, phone number and the date they certified the document.

Please note that we must be sent all pages of the certified copy of the document in colour (where appropriate). It must be certified on every page, and must have been certified within the past 3 months.
